1. Architecture overview
- Frontend: React + Vite (TypeScript) SPA — public site + authenticated portal.
- Backend: Python FastAPI REST API (auth, assessments, evidence, reports, admin).
- Database: PostgreSQL (SQLAlchemy).
- Edge: Nginx terminates TLS and proxies
/api— the only internet-facing service. - Orchestration: Docker Swarm with zero-downtime rolling updates + auto-rollback.
- Host: Microsoft Azure (Ubuntu VM) with scheduler + nightly backup services.
2. Deployment model
Cloud-native SaaS on Azure (multi-tenant); typical customer implementation 8–12 weeks. Deployed via swarm-deploy.sh, start-first rollouts with auto-rollback, auto-renewing Let’s Encrypt TLS.
3. Multi-tenancy & security
Schema-per-tenant isolation — shared public schema for global data/accounts; each tenant has its own PostgreSQL schema, so cross-tenant reads are impossible. Provisioning auto-creates the schema, tables, admin user and a blank assessment per control. Security: bcrypt + short-lived JWT, mandatory MFA, HTTPS/HSTS, internal-only API, SSL + firewalled PostgreSQL, per-tenant evidence storage.
4. Integration points & API
Integrates with SIEM tools, vulnerability scanners, identity providers (SSO/SAML/OIDC designed), Jira/ServiceNow, email, and EASMLens. REST API under /api/v1, JWT-authenticated, covering auth/MFA, catalog, assessments + evidence, dashboard, reports (PDF/Word), notifications, tenants/users and admin.
5. Scalability & operations
Scale by adding backend replicas behind Nginx; new tenants are schema additions (no new infra). Update via git pull && bash deploy/swarm-deploy.sh; Azure PITR + nightly validated dumps for backup.
6. Lab
Deploy/connect the sandbox tenant → configure a framework, user and role → connect a sample source (CSV import or SIEM feed) → run and export a PDF/Word report. Submit screenshots of the dashboard and report.
